About 45G

Brighton Airport (45G) is an airport in Brighton, MI, at 973 ft MSL. It has 1 runway, the longest 3,105 ft, with no control tower (pilot-controlled). Does 45G have a control tower?

No. Brighton Airport is a non-towered (pilot-controlled) airport; use the published CTAF/UNICOM on the Comms & NavAids tab.

What is the longest runway at 45G?

Brighton Airport has 1 runway; the longest is 3,105 ft. See the Runways tab for headings, surface, and lighting.

Where is 45G?

Brighton Airport is in Brighton, MI, at an elevation of 973 ft MSL. Coordinates: 42.5698, -83.7785.
